CanadianGhost Posted September 23, 2019 Posted September 23, 2019 As for typical CC - TSR is a good resource - a tip using that, go through by creators rather than browse through countless pages of everyone. And make it a habit to check TSR "ALL Downloads" every other day - usually in 2 days, youll get 2 pages of stuff updated, which is very manageable to stay on top of. Also with TSR, once you know which creators you like, or style, etc, you can look for their webpage and check there for more. Sim Domination offers some useful stuff - not as much but they do have some exclusive creators there that I check out on a regular basis. Cheers.
